OriginPro 2022b (64-bit) SR1 9.9.5.167
Windows 7 Pro SP1 x64

Greetings!

I have set the Legend Translation to Comment and Group line color to User Parameter 1.
On Legend Update the Legend displays line colors only, but does not list individual graph charts.

Is there a way to lower priority of Group for Legend Translation?

Hi Andrey,
When group properties control by column label, data plot legend will use entries similar to categorical legend, but labels from label row. This style has higher priority than normal data plot legend.
For now there is a workaround, you can set line style to increment by one, and set details to solid style only. Then reconstruct legend could get normal data plot legend.
